About Faguang Zhou
Faguang Zhou is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Radiation and Electrical and Electronic Engineering, having authored 32 papers that have together received 1.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Perovskite Materials and Applications (20 papers), Luminescence Properties of Advanced Materials (19 papers),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(8 papers), Chalcogenide Semiconductor Thin Films (7 papers), Microwave Dielectric Ceramics Synthesis (6 papers), Radiation Detection and Scintillator Technologies (5 papers), Lanthanide and Transition Metal Complexes (3 papers) and Crystal Structures and Properties (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Materials Chemistry (1.3k citations), Radiation (233 citations) and Electrical and Electronic Engineering (1.3k citations). Faguang Zhou has collaborated with scholars based in China, Germany and United States. Frequent co-authors include Zhiwen Jin, Zhizai Li, Liming Ding, Qian Wang, Huanhuan Yao, Zhipeng Ci, Zhuowei Li, Ge Zhu, Shuangyu Xin and Chuang Wang. Their work appears in journals such as Advanced Energy Materials, Journal of Materials Chemistry A and Small.
